Daofeng Sun is a scholar working on Inorganic Chemistry, Materials Chemistry and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Daofeng Sun has authored 446 papers receiving a total of 24.2k indexed citations (citations by other indexed papers that have themselves been cited), including 298 papers in Inorganic Chemistry, 259 papers in Materials Chemistry and 119 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Daofeng Sun's work include Metal-Organic Frameworks: Synthesis and Applications (294 papers), Covalent Organic Framework Applications (121 papers) and Magnetism in coordination complexes (82 papers). Daofeng Sun is often cited by papers focused on Metal-Organic Frameworks: Synthesis and Applications (294 papers), Covalent Organic Framework Applications (121 papers) and Magnetism in coordination complexes (82 papers). Daofeng Sun collaborates with scholars based in China, United States and Russia. Daofeng Sun's co-authors include Hong‐Cai Zhou, Fangna Dai, Zixi Kang, Daqiang Yuan, Shengqian Ma, Liangliang Zhang, Rongming Wang, Weidong Fan, Rong Cao and Ben Xu and has published in prestigious journals such as Journal of the American Chemical Society, Chemical Society Reviews and Advanced Materials.
